changelog
- Fri, 01 Jan 2016 20:43:08 +0000
- by Matthew Wild <mwild1@gmail.com> [Fri, 01 Jan 2016 20:43:08 +0000] rev 70
- scansion.parser: Read any comments at top of the file as script title (first line) and summary (following lines)
- Fri, 01 Jan 2016 20:42:03 +0000
- by Matthew Wild <mwild1@gmail.com> [Fri, 01 Jan 2016 20:42:03 +0000] rev 69
- main.lua: Support tagging metadata for test runs, and include it in JSON output
- Fri, 01 Jan 2016 20:36:05 +0000
- by Matthew Wild <mwild1@gmail.com> [Fri, 01 Jan 2016 20:36:05 +0000] rev 68
- main.lua: Restructure server log reading
- Fri, 01 Jan 2016 20:34:51 +0000
- by Matthew Wild <mwild1@gmail.com> [Fri, 01 Jan 2016 20:34:51 +0000] rev 67
- main: Add delay when reading server logs
- Thu, 31 Dec 2015 18:19:03 +0000
- by Matthew Wild <mwild1@gmail.com> [Thu, 31 Dec 2015 18:19:03 +0000] rev 66
- client: Make use of new scansion.error library, log the received stanza when different to expected one
- Thu, 31 Dec 2015 18:18:37 +0000
- by Matthew Wild <mwild1@gmail.com> [Thu, 31 Dec 2015 18:18:37 +0000] rev 65
- main: Change JSON log format for clarity, error may be more than just a simple message now
- Thu, 31 Dec 2015 18:18:02 +0000
- by Matthew Wild <mwild1@gmail.com> [Thu, 31 Dec 2015 18:18:02 +0000] rev 64
- scansion.error: Util for creating error objects
- Thu, 31 Dec 2015 13:25:43 +0000
- by Matthew Wild <mwild1@gmail.com> [Thu, 31 Dec 2015 13:25:43 +0000] rev 63
- main: Separate logging for the last event to ensure proper JSON syntax
- Thu, 31 Dec 2015 13:25:22 +0000
- by Matthew Wild <mwild1@gmail.com> [Thu, 31 Dec 2015 13:25:22 +0000] rev 62
- main: Support for --server-log/-s option, which reads the server's log file during a test and includes it in the JSON log
- Thu, 31 Dec 2015 13:24:41 +0000
- by Matthew Wild <mwild1@gmail.com> [Thu, 31 Dec 2015 13:24:41 +0000] rev 61
- main: Switch to socket.gettime for higher accuracy timestamps in machine-readable logs
- Thu, 17 Dec 2015 14:25:33 +0000
- by Matthew Wild <mwild1@gmail.com> [Thu, 17 Dec 2015 14:25:33 +0000] rev 60
- client.lua: Handle unexpected disconnects in the middle of a test
- Thu, 17 Dec 2015 14:25:09 +0000
- by Matthew Wild <mwild1@gmail.com> [Thu, 17 Dec 2015 14:25:09 +0000] rev 59
- main.lua: Whitespace fix
- Thu, 17 Dec 2015 14:24:57 +0000
- by Matthew Wild <mwild1@gmail.com> [Thu, 17 Dec 2015 14:24:57 +0000] rev 58
- main.lua: Error on unknown command-line options
- Thu, 17 Dec 2015 14:24:19 +0000
- by Matthew Wild <mwild1@gmail.com> [Thu, 17 Dec 2015 14:24:19 +0000] rev 57
- main.lua: Add support for JSON log output to a file, for a machine-readable transcript of the test results
- Fri, 11 Dec 2015 17:19:30 +0000
- by Matthew Wild <mwild1@gmail.com> [Fri, 11 Dec 2015 17:19:30 +0000] rev 56
- main.lua: Command-line processing, and a way to set connect_host/connect_port from the command-line
- Fri, 11 Dec 2015 17:18:40 +0000
- by Matthew Wild <mwild1@gmail.com> [Fri, 11 Dec 2015 17:18:40 +0000] rev 55
- main.lua: Print blank line between actions for easier reading
- Tue, 03 Nov 2015 18:37:38 +0100
- by Kim Alvefur <zash@zash.se> [Tue, 03 Nov 2015 18:37:38 +0100] rev 54
- main: Change shebang to LuaJIT
- Tue, 03 Nov 2015 18:36:39 +0100
- by Kim Alvefur <zash@zash.se> [Tue, 03 Nov 2015 18:36:39 +0100] rev 53
- scansion.objects.client: Pause connection before resuming async processing
- Tue, 03 Nov 2015 18:34:35 +0100
- by Kim Alvefur <zash@zash.se> [Tue, 03 Nov 2015 18:34:35 +0100] rev 52
- scansion.objects.client: Split long line into one statement per line
- Tue, 03 Nov 2015 17:37:15 +0100
- by Kim Alvefur <zash@zash.se> [Tue, 03 Nov 2015 17:37:15 +0100] rev 51
- scansion.objects.client: Hold of reading from clients when they are not expecting stanzas
- Wed, 28 Oct 2015 02:26:53 +0100
- by Kim Alvefur <zash@zash.se> [Wed, 28 Oct 2015 02:26:53 +0100] rev 50
- scansion.objects.client: Expose a 'host' property with the bare hostname
- Wed, 28 Oct 2015 02:26:15 +0100
- by Kim Alvefur <zash@zash.se> [Wed, 28 Oct 2015 02:26:15 +0100] rev 49
- scansion.objects.client: And the port too
- Wed, 28 Oct 2015 02:25:34 +0100
- by Kim Alvefur <zash@zash.se> [Wed, 28 Oct 2015 02:25:34 +0100] rev 48
- scansion.objects.client: Pass on 'connect_host' to the stream
- Wed, 28 Oct 2015 02:11:36 +0100
- by Kim Alvefur <zash@zash.se> [Wed, 28 Oct 2015 02:11:36 +0100] rev 47
- scansion.parser: Allow property names to contain underscore
- Tue, 27 Oct 2015 23:14:19 +0000
- by Matthew Wild <mwild1@gmail.com> [Tue, 27 Oct 2015 23:14:19 +0000] rev 46
- Merge
- Tue, 27 Oct 2015 23:09:08 +0000
- by Matthew Wild <mwild1@gmail.com> [Tue, 27 Oct 2015 23:09:08 +0000] rev 45
- Update basic_message.scs with more tests (passing)
- Tue, 27 Oct 2015 23:08:48 +0000
- by Matthew Wild <mwild1@gmail.com> [Tue, 27 Oct 2015 23:08:48 +0000] rev 44
- parser, objects.client: Experimental support for more liberal object names
- Tue, 27 Oct 2015 23:07:46 +0000
- by Matthew Wild <mwild1@gmail.com> [Tue, 27 Oct 2015 23:07:46 +0000] rev 43
- Add annotations to actions (by grabbing the preceding comment)
- Tue, 27 Oct 2015 20:03:32 +0000
- by Matthew Wild <mwild1@gmail.com> [Tue, 27 Oct 2015 20:03:32 +0000] rev 42
- scansion.parser: Don't skip blank lines (otherwise line numbers get skewed)
- Tue, 27 Oct 2015 19:36:17 +0000
- by Matthew Wild <mwild1@gmail.com> [Tue, 27 Oct 2015 19:36:17 +0000] rev 41
- scansion.generator: Initial basic lib to generate test scripts